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

RATIONALE: Radiation therapy uses high-energy x-rays to damage tumor cells. Combining radiation therapy with a corticosteroid, such as dexamethasone, may be an effective treatment for non-Hodgkin's lymphoma.

PURPOSE: Phase II trial to study the effectiveness of radiation therapy and high-dose dexamethasone in treating older patients with primary CNS non-Hodgkin's lymphoma.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

OBJECTIVES:

* Assess the effectiveness of high-dose dexamethasone after whole-brain radiotherapy in maintaining response and preventing recurrence in elderly patients with primary central nervous system non-Hodgkin's lymphoma.
* Assess the toxic effects of this regimen in these patients.
* Assess the survival rate of patients after this regimen.
* Identify the anatomic rates of recurrence and frequency of systemic involvement in patients treated with this regimen.
* Identify the factors that appear to be associated with outcome in patients treated with this regimen.

OUTLINE: Patients undergo whole-brain radiotherapy (WBRT) daily 5 days a week for 4.5 weeks. Beginning 30 days after WBRT is completed, patients receive high-dose dexamethasone IV on days 1-5 during course 1 and on day 1 only during all subsequent courses. Courses repeat every 28 days in the absence of disease progression or unacceptable toxicity.

Patients are followed at 1 month after radiotherapy, every 3 months for 2 years, every 6 months for 3 years, and then annually thereafter.

PROJECTED ACCRUAL: A total of 28 patients will be accrued for this study within 6 years.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* No occult systemic lymphoma
* Measurable or evaluable disease by CT scan or MRI
* No neoplastic meningitis or gross spinal cord involvement

PATIENT CHARACTERISTICS:

Age:

* 70 and over

Performance status:

* ECOG 0-3

Other:

* No prior history of lymphoma
* No other active malignancy except basal cell skin cancer or carcinoma in situ of the cervix
* HIV negative
* No active peptic ulcer disease
* No uncontrolled diabetes mellitus
* No active pancreatitis
* No active bleeding
* No poorly controlled major psychiatric illness
* No serious uncontrolled infection

PRIOR CONCURRENT THERAPY:

Biologic therapy:

* No prior bone marrow transplantation

Chemotherapy:

* No prior chemotherapy

Radiotherapy:

* No prior radiotherapy to the brain or head and neck region

Surgery:

* No prior transplantations (renal, hepatic, or cardiac)
